When should I stay at a B&B in Matahiwi?
When you're planning your escape to Matahiwi, be sure to take into account the year-round temperatures. The hottest months are usually February and January with an average temp of 62°F, while the coldest months are August and July with an average of 50°F. Average annual precipitation for Matahiwi is 48 inches.
What is there to do in Matahiwi?
When you want to check out some attractions in town, you might consider a visit to Kawana Flour Mill and Operiki Pa. Big Carrot and Ohakune Old Coach Road are also some sites to visit if you want to see more of the area.
How can I get to and around Matahiwi?
You can plan your excursions in and around Matahiwi 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Whanganui (WAG), which is located 25.6 mi (41.2 km) away from the heart of the city. If you'd like to explore around the area,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
